Course overview
The Foundation Degree in Yacht Science is delivered in conjunction with Falmouth Marine College and University of Plymouth. A limited number of places are available as an additional element for students embarking on the UKSA Yachting Cadetship programmes.

To study for the Foundation Degree, students will require the usual criteria for entry to Foundation Degrees, including education to A Level standard or equivalent work place learning. (120 UCAS points of which at least 80 points need to be at level 3.) Students should be 18 years or over.
To apply for the training, you will need to attend a 2 day Selection Event where you will be required to demonstrate a proven interest in a career in the superyacht industry, and pass a UKSA Cadetship interview.
Delivered over 3 years in conjunction with UKSA Yachting Cadetship. Cadetship training can start in May or October each year. We can provide you with dates for the full 3 year programme on application.

What is a Foundation Degree?
Foundation Degrees are innovative University accredited degrees that were introduced to the Higher Education sector in 2001. They are designed and delivered in partnership with employers to equip people with the relevant knowledge and skills for specific industries. Designed for learning within the workplace, Foundation Degrees use the full benefits of blended learning, incorporating learning in the work place, classroom teaching, research, and distance learning.
Foundation Degree training modules will include:
- Yacht theory and practice
- Yacht operations
- Navigation and meteorology
- Ocean passage planning and weather systems
- Communications at sea
- Marine engineering
- Marine engine systems
- Work based learning and practice
- Leadership and management
- Sponsorship and marketing
- Small ships business
- Professional development
- Yacht construction and design
- Fitness and nutrition
Further study
Honours Degree
Students have the option to enhance their qualification to an Honours Degree. Following successful completion of the Foundation Degree, students will be given the opportunity (at an additional cost) to attend the University of Plymouth for one year of academic study.
On successful completion they will be awarded a full Honours Degree [BSc (Hons) Marine Studies (Ocean Yachting)]
